Do I need horse experience? ->
No horse experience necessary!
All sessions will be done on the ground, without any riding work.
Cross Keys Equine Therapy will be bringing our own horses from our therapy program. Sessions will be facilitated with teams of mental health professionals and equine professionals.
Our goal is to provide experiential activities that feel grounding, thoughtful, safe, and meaningful.
